Fourth person dead in crash near Whitewater identified
MADISON, Wis. (WMTV) - The medical examiner’s office identified a fourth person who died in a crash two weeks ago near Town of Lima. Patricia Seufzer, 59, was med-flighted away from the scene of the crash with life-threatening injuries. She died in the hospital five days later, on Thursday, April 18, the Rock County Medical Examiner’s Office said.

Evers approves resurfacing work on State Highway 59 in Rock County
MAGNOLIA, Wis. -- Governor Tony Evers on Wednesday signed off on a $1.4 million contract to resurface State Highway 59 between State Highways 104 and 213 in Magnolia, the Wisconsin Department of Transportation announced.

Softball roundup: Quick start, Rank’s pitching fuel Lakeside in win over Whitewater
The Warriors backed starter Kieghtan Rank with three first-inning runs and she struck out 11 in a complete-game effort as Lakeside’s softball team beat visiting Whitewater 5-1 in nonconference play on Monday. Rank, on a full count, doubled to left to lead off the Lakeside first. Her courtesy runner Paige Lester came around on Abby Meis’ double to center.
